Griffeye and NCMEC join forces

We are thrilled to announce that we are joining forces with the National Center for Missing and Exploited Children (NCMEC), the largest and most influential child protection organization in the US. The result will be a collaborative platform for NCMEC to share valuable information with U.S. child sexual abuse (CSA) investigators. This will give investigators the ability to compare file data against NCMEC’s systems in real time through Griffeye Analyze.

Revolutionizing law enforcement investigations of child sexual abuse cases

Efficient sharing of information between NCMEC and investigators is key to quickly identifying the most important data. Together we will develop a collaborative platform for NCMEC to share valuable information with U.S. CSA investigators.  This will give investigators the ability to compare file data against NCMEC’s systems in real time through Griffeye Analyze. The integration of NCMEC’s existing file comparison tools into Griffeye Analyze will streamline investigator workflows and provide increased opportunities to prioritize first-gen material and safeguard victims from ongoing abuse. This is a giant leap forward to empower investigators in identifying victims more quickly and processing and solving more cases.

To be released in several stages

The partnership focuses on two areas; bolstering NCMEC’s existing process of CyberTipline file review and integrating the Griffeye Analyze platform to share and receive information with NCMEC’s Child Victim Identification Program (CVIP), allowing live hash matching and receipt of information on CSA files to support victim identification efforts.
